The first stage involves creating a filtrate in the ____________ . Second, the filtrate flows through the tubules and useful sub
Fed [463]

Answer:

These are the basic steps of urine formation.

Explanation:

The first step comprises creating a filtrate in the glomerulus.

During the second stage, the filtrate flows through the tubules, and useful substances are reabsorbed.

Waste products will then be secreted by the tubules.

Whereas, the final stage is the conservation of water that occurs in the renal tubule.

There are four major stages in the formation of urine.
